How much do client service account manager j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 13, 2026, the average yearly pay for client service account manager in Texas is $63,614.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43,300.00 and $75,900.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a client service account manager do?

A Client Service Account Manager is responsible for building and maintaining strong relationships with clients, ensuring their needs are met, and acting as the main point of contact between the client and the company. They oversee client accounts, address questions or concerns, and coordinate with internal teams to deliver products or services according to client expectations. Their goal is to maximize client satisfaction and retention while identifying opportunities for account growth or upselling. This role often requires strong communication, problem-solving, and organizational skills.

How does a client service account manager typically collaborate with other departments to address client needs?

Client Service Account Managers often work closely with teams across sales, operations, and product departments to ensure client satisfaction. They act as the primary point of contact for clients, gathering feedback, relaying client requirements, and coordinating with internal stakeholders to resolve issues or deliver solutions. Regular cross-departmental meetings and effective communication are essential for addressing complex client requests and maintaining smooth workflows. This collaboration not only helps in resolving challenges efficiently but also fosters strong client relationships.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a client service account man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Client Service Account Manager, you need a solid background in account management, customer relationship building, and business acumen, often supported by a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with CRM software, project management tools, and industry-specific platforms is typically required.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and organizational skills help you stand out in managing client expectations and resolving issues. These abilities are crucial for maintaining strong client relationships and ensuring client satisfaction, which drive retention and business growth.

What is the difference between Client Service Account Manager vs Customer Support Specialist?

AspectClient Service Account ManagerCustomer Support Specialist
CredentialsTypically requires a bachelor's degree, relevant certifications (e.g., CRM certifications)High school diploma or equivalent; some roles prefer technical certifications
Work EnvironmentOffice-based, client-facing, often in corporate or agency settingsCall centers, help desks, or online support platforms
Employer & IndustryFinancial, marketing, consulting, or tech firmsRetail, tech, telecom, or service industries
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ding client relationship roles and account managementCustomer support and troubleshooting roles

The main difference is that Client Service Account Managers focus on maintaining client relationships, managing accounts, and ensuring client satisfaction, often with strategic responsibilities. Customer Support Specialists primarily handle technical issues, answer inquiries, and provide product or service assistance. Both roles require strong communication skills but differ in scope and level of client engagement.
